## Artifact Signing — Inventory Reconciliation Job

The nightly reconciliation job for Stockline now signs its output manifests before upload. Unsigned manifests are rejected by the Ledgerbox ingest as of build 412. Two mismatches last week traced to a stale key on the runner pool; rotated Tuesday. Action for sync: confirm all runners pull the current key at job start. The active signing key for the reconciliation pipeline is as follows.

signing key of yafop-taguf = bky3_Kre

Ticket #—vault locked, Greywick Functions platform. Plugin authors have reported that cold starts of serverless handlers now exceed the vault-unlock timeout, so the secrets vault re-locks before the handler finishes initializing. Workaround until the fix ships: pre-warm your handler with a scheduled ping every five minutes, or move vault reads out of the init path. If your plugin's vault remains locked after a warm start, you can unseal it manually using the recovery passphrase, provided immediately below this ticket body.

vault phrase of kaduf-baweg = norael-julox-raleth-wenok-eliir-ulamir-ulair-norwyn-rusion

## Changed defaults

Heads up: the Ledgerline tax-rate lookup cache now defaults to a 15-minute TTL instead of 24 hours. Turns out rates in the Veldt County sandbox were going stale mid-demo, which was embarrassing. Eviction is now LRU rather than FIFO, and the cache warms on boot. If you're reviewing, check that nothing hardcodes the old TTL. The new defaults land as follows.

deployment values, bajop-taweg:
holwyn:
  log_level: debug
  metrics_host: metrics.holwyn.zemvarsys.internal
  pool_size: 32